MEMO — Sales Leads, Corvano Digital

Heads up: we're moving tier-one customer support to an external partner, Brightmoor Service Group, starting next quarter. Why? Response times have slipped badly since the Veldane launch, and we can't hire fast enough in-house. Tier-two and enterprise accounts stay with our own team, so reassure your bigger clients. Expect a short transition wobble in month one — flag anything ugly to Tomas right away. Talking points go out Monday. One last item, not for forwarding.

board note of kagep-yajog: Rusionox Partners is in early talks to buy Holionek Logistics for about $323.8 million. The Istmir launch date is May 27, and nothing goes to the press before then. Legal wants the Fraionax Holdings term sheet withdrawn before April 25.

Q: How do I force cache invalidation for the Ordivane product catalog before a release?

A: Use the purge console, not the API, since the API skips the edge tier. Purge categories first, then SKUs, and wait for the propagation banner before verifying. Partial purges during a release window can serve stale prices, so always do a full sweep. The purge console requires unlocking with the recovery passphrase below.

strongbox words: druvan-lamys-eliius-jorax-istox-soreth-ulays-gilix-ralix-oliiel-norwyn-casvan-praius

## Splitting the User Module — Welcome to Project Marlow

Hey! Quick context: we're carving the user module out of the Brindlewood monolith into its own service. Auth, profiles, and preferences go first; billing stays put for now. You'll need access to the staging vault before touching migration scripts — Tova set up a shared recovery account for contractors so nobody gets stuck. To unlock it on first login, enter the passphrase below.

strongbox words: raldor-eliir-lamael

## 4.8.0 — Changed defaults

Third-party fonts are now vendored at build time instead of fetched from the Quillmark CDN at runtime. Rationale: CDN fetch failures caused intermittent blank-text renders in air-gapped deployments. The build step downloads, subsets, and checksums each font family, then bakes them into the asset bundle. Bundle size grows ~1.1 MB. Runtime fetching is disabled by default; legacy behavior remains available via the compat flag until 5.0. Release builds must now ship with the font pipeline configured as follows.

settings of bafof-tagep:
[frador]
port = 9300
region = west-1
host = frador.norvacorp.corp
timeout_ms = 3000
retries = 5